Subject: Welcome to Timetabler on-call

Hey! Quick intro before your first shift. ClassWeave, our school timetable solver, mostly runs itself, but twice a year (enrollment season) the constraint solver gets fed impossible inputs and spins forever. Don't restart it blindly — future maintainers will thank you for grabbing the solver dump first, since that's the only way to see which constraints conflicted. Kill the run only after the dump completes. The dump procedure and triage flowchart live here.

runbook for tagug-hafog: https://jira.lumiclabs.internal/projects/pages/pages/9773c0d8

### Pagination quirks

If you're building a plugin against the Lanternquay public API, heads up: pagination is cursor-based, not offset-based, and cursors expire. Don't cache them across sessions — you'll get a stale-cursor error and have to restart the walk. Page sizes are capped server-side, so asking for more just gets silently clamped. If results seem to skip or repeat, you're almost certainly reusing an expired cursor. The limits and expiry windows the server actually enforces are set by the following values.

config for bagaf-yaguf:
druwyn:
  log_level: error
  metrics_host: metrics.druwyn.tolvaqlabs.internal
  pin: 6612
  pool_size: 4

Fires when the Quillbase read replica lags the primary by more than 30 seconds for five consecutive checks. Common causes: long-running analytics queries from the Nimbuscart reporting job, or vacuum storms after bulk imports. Reviewer note: any PR touching replication settings or the reporting cron must reference this alert and include lag projections. Silencing longer than one hour requires lead approval. If lag exceeds five minutes, failover is manual, never automatic. Questions on alert thresholds go to the data-infra owner below.

pager mailbox: sorael.druwyn@tolvaqsys.corp

## CrashFlume Pipeline — Environment Variables

The CrashFlume ingest worker parses symbolicated crash reports from the Lumabird mobile app and forwards them to the triage queue. Most variables (CRASHFLUME_REGION, CRASHFLUME_BATCH_SIZE) are safe to tweak, but changing the queue endpoint requires draining in-flight batches first. Future maintainers: keep this list in sync with deploy/env.sample, and document any additions here. The ingest worker authenticates to the symbol server with the token set on the following line.

env line for fajop-taguf: VAULT_KEY20=82a8caa7b14c704c3638